heath has a part before the intro. its more of a retrospect of his skate career than a part. he has about 4-5 new tricks and a line. yes he is dressed in all white for them. his ender is on the megaramp. i 100% swear that i am not kidding. theres an intro.  if i remember correctly, westgate has first part, suski has a full part. marquis preston has a sick part thats pretty long. tancownys part is pretty cool. colin provost and justin figureoa both impressed me a lot. figgy has guest tricks from slash and john dickson. hsu has a whole section of slams, and then a section of tricks, short but good. hermans part is divided into 2 sections. the first part is all lines involving benches, the second is all his other stuff. spankys part has a lot of old footage but its still sick, nothing too shocking. braydon has one of the better parts . . a lot more manual tricks than youd expect.  leo has second to last part and a lot of it is expected, all of it is gnar/amazing. reynolds has last part.

westgate, provost, and leo have tricks up rails.

there wasent much variety in the soundtrack which was kinda lame, but maybe the DVD version will have different songs. the only song i remember was suski skating to flower travlin band, and someone skated to hawkwind. theres no punk songs, no hip-hop/rap, nothing that wasent made/doesnt sound like it was made after the 70s.

ed, chris senn, another guy, and marissa dal santo have little 30 second or so sections in the credits.

Heath's part was a best-of reel with a few new tricks, he noseslid a straight ridiculous hubba and his ender was indeed on the megaramp. He skates to Atmosphere by JD.

Brandon Westgate kills everything, his part was far better than his Zoo York one.

Bryan Herman skated benches for around a minute and a half and i thought that was going to be his whole part but he actually had a part after that.

Spankys part was wallrideish. Good tricks at LA High.

Suski had a lot of interesting clips, this part blows his zoo york part away.

Marquise Preston's part was alot better than I thought, mellow song and he kickflip front lips an actual tall rail.

Collin Provost did some cool things, boardslid up to inward bigspin out that rail Leo fell on his face crooking up.

Figgy's part was very very good, alot of variety and the artsy guys cant talk shit because he had the sickest wallie in the video. Legendary smith for his ender.

Jamie Tancowny does alot of good fliptricks.

Braydon's part is pretty rad, some good tranny in there and not too short of a part.

Jerry's entire part is switch. Every single trick.

Leo skates a bunch of never been hit rails and has 5 tricks in a row on a gap to rail i have never seen before that had everybody yelling, Part is seriously fucking insane.

Reynolds is the boss.

video was great.  each dude has one trick in the intro.  the only one i really remember is marquise does a really perfect bigspin heelflip down some double set.  
1) HEATH - had 4 or 5 new tricks that were all amazing.  does an insane line with one of the most beautiful kickflips ever done.  his ender is a back 3 on the mega ramp.  
2) WESTGATE - 5+ minute part of beasting.  probably second best part after reynolds.  his ender was the 3 flip over the rail into death bank.  he ollies like a 15 foot flat gap with a bar at the end to hill bomb in SF = one of the craziest things i've ever seen done on a skateboard.  he smiths that bump to bar thing that reynolds back 5050 a while ago.  his part is fucking crazy.
...can't really remember the order after this...
MARQUISE - part was pretty good, but not amazing.  skated more rails than i would have expected.  has nice bigspins.
TOWNCONY - takes some crazy slams.  i liked this part.  skates some massive rails and has good flip tricks.  his last trick is a varial heal over a rail into a bank.
HSU - intro is all freakouts.  his whole part is almost all switch, i think.  i was pretty drunk.  switch fs tails that bump to rail thing.  switch heels a huge doubleset.  fakie half cab noseslides (the hard way) that gap to ledge thing that everyone skates (the one that gino backtails to fakie and then falls down on in yeah right).  his part was sick even though it was short.
HERMAN - part seemed kind of short to me.  what reynolds said about him not trying was definitely true.  it was good, but i honestly expected more.  first part was all LA schoolyard footage and second half was his regular stuff.  his first trick is a kickflip nosemanual along like the whole hollywood walk of fame thing with all those stars.  the song for the first half was tom waits - top of the hill.  his last trick was a hardflip down that barcelona 5 block.
PROVOST - skates a lot of transition.  i don't know.  part was good, but i'm just not that into dude.
SUSKI - his part was way better than his zoo part.  it was more like his tis part.  skates a lot of different stuff.  his first few tricks are combos involving a rail to ledge.  i hate combo shit, but it was pretty cool.
BRAYDON - he flips out of at least 2/3 of his tricks.  part was better than i expected.  i don't know...can't really remember.  
FIGGY - skates huge rails (shocker!).  his last trick is a fs smith on that massive rail that rowley boardslides in sorry.    
LEO - pretty much exactly what you'd expect.  dude does some amazing stuff, but i'm not the hugest fan.  he crooks up that rail from the ad with him eating shit.  he lands sideways and barely moving on the 5050 up that rail, but the footage is pretty incredible.  it's fucking amazing actually.  
REYNOLDS - gets curtains.  he had best part.  too many hammers to mention.  his last trick is a kickflip down that huge gap corey duffel 180'd.  he got a standing ovation.  people freaked the fuck out.

i guess senn and some other people had after credits shit, but i bounced and didn't see it.
